使用移动设备在桌面浏览器中扫描条形码
Scanning barcode in Desktop-Browser using mobile
有没有可能-
- 我们使用Android设备摄像头
扫描条形码
- 然后用台式机插入USB
- 正在将扫描的条形码数据从 移动设备传输到 PC
- 并使用通过 USB
到达的数据填写在桌面 浏览器 打开的 网络表单
如果可能的话,谁能建议我如何实现这个?我一直在寻找一些解决方案,但这些解决方案仅适用于移动设备。
是的,我推荐 zxing 库:https://github.com/zxing/zxing for barcode scanner . Use the barcode scanner to write into a .txt How to Read/Write String from a File in Android or .csv 文件,您可以将其复制到桌面。对于最后一部分,我没有答案..
如果您想使用 Android 设备相机,则无需将设备连接到 USB 端口。不像网络摄像头,PC 上没有直接打开 Android 摄像头的驱动程序。
可能的解决方法:
- 使用 WebSocket 在桌面浏览器(例如 desktop.htm)和移动浏览器(例如 mobile.htm).
- 使用 WebRTC (getUserMedia) 在移动浏览器中打开 Android 相机。
- 将 JavaScript 条码 SDK(例如 ZXing or Dynamsoft JavaScript Barcode SDK)嵌入到您的移动网络应用程序中。
- 通过 WebSocket 读取条形码并将结果从 mobile.htm 同步到 desktop.htm。
有没有可能-
- 我们使用Android设备摄像头 扫描条形码
- 然后用台式机插入USB
- 正在将扫描的条形码数据从 移动设备传输到 PC
- 并使用通过 USB 到达的数据填写在桌面 浏览器 打开的 网络表单
如果可能的话,谁能建议我如何实现这个?我一直在寻找一些解决方案,但这些解决方案仅适用于移动设备。
是的,我推荐 zxing 库:https://github.com/zxing/zxing for barcode scanner . Use the barcode scanner to write into a .txt How to Read/Write String from a File in Android or .csv
如果您想使用 Android 设备相机,则无需将设备连接到 USB 端口。不像网络摄像头,PC 上没有直接打开 Android 摄像头的驱动程序。
可能的解决方法:
- 使用 WebSocket 在桌面浏览器(例如 desktop.htm)和移动浏览器(例如 mobile.htm).
- 使用 WebRTC (getUserMedia) 在移动浏览器中打开 Android 相机。
- 将 JavaScript 条码 SDK(例如 ZXing or Dynamsoft JavaScript Barcode SDK)嵌入到您的移动网络应用程序中。
- 通过 WebSocket 读取条形码并将结果从 mobile.htm 同步到 desktop.htm。